Hays - I had two fibroids in my uterus, one the size of a small egg. I have been seeing an RE on and off for about a year, dh and I took some time off and got restarted with treatment in February of this year. Through ultrasound monitoring at the re we knew I had one fibroid, and my doctor said it wouldn't prevent me from getting pregnant. But after almost a year and many normal tests my doctor suggested a laparoscopy and hysteroscopy. The lap was to see if I had any endometrosis, which they found and removed stage 3. And the hysteroscopy was to remove the fibroids, which there ended up being another one in there. My doctor said that fibroids grow when you get pregnant so since we were doing the lap he said to go ahead and get rid of the fibroids at the same time.

I am only one full cycle out after the surgery and didn't get pregnant. So we will see what happens this cycle!

I had my fibroids removed in march. I was diagnosed with them 2 years ago and repeatedly told that they were not in a location to prevent pregnancy. I had 2 mc's so they thought i could get pregnant. After going to fs for 5 months and several procedures later..hsg, saline ultrasound (that proved the best diagnostic tool) my fs told me i needed the a myomectomy. i found a really good surgeon and he found 3 fibroids after doing a mri to prepare for the surgery. That surgery was the best decision i ever made!! my periods were absolutely horrible!!! i would hemorhage and bleed like crazy with blood clots for the first cd. I would have to take vicodin to just take the edge off the pain!!! Now my periods barely cramp and i bleed normally. It is so nice!

So my advice to you is IF you really suspect your fibroids are the problem, ask for a saline ultrasound. Mine was in a spot that looked ok in the hsg and regular ultrasounds but it was laying on the lining and ended up taking up half the lining in my uterus!! without the saline ultrasound, we would have never known. So i wish i would have done that one first and skipped the cost of the hsg!
